Here are five sexy sapphic-friendly Halloween costume ideas and hot tips for incorporating them into the bedroom

Halloween is around the corner, and this is the year you should bring your costumes into the bedroom for some roleplaying!

I’m Sofie Roos, a licensed sexologist and relationship therapist, as well as author at the Swedish sex positive online magazine Passionerad. And if you’re feeling inspired to introduce some role play into your sex life, I am here to offer a sexy seasonal guide.

Dress as your favourite steamy fictional sapphic couple

There’s plenty of iconic and hot fictional sapphic couples out there, and we all have our favourites So, why not dress up as the pair we like the most for this Halloween? Big bonus if you also enter their roles and try to act with the character’s personality and have sex as they would have had.

Some favourites of mine to dress as are:

  • Corky and Violet from Bound (an erotic and badass criminal sapphic couple that oozes sex!)
  • Harley Quinn and Poison Ivy from Batman (one of the most iconic and cool super villain girlfriends)
  • Villanelle and Eve from Killing Eve (sapphic tension and attraction built up for a long time that ends in a tragedy just when your happy days are in front of you) 
  • Catra and Adora from She-Ra And The Princesses of Power (in many ways each other’s opposite, but they are meant to be together)
  • Sara Lance and Ava Sharpe from Legends of Tomorrow (a very supportive, functional, and healthy marriage where it’s you against the world!)
  • Max and Anne from Black Sails (this is a fictional take on real-life badass pirates) 

Angel and devil

If you’re looking for an outfit that will have huge success both at Halloween parties and in the bedroom, then this is a go-to. Dressing up as an angel and devil creates a timeless, steamy and forbidden dynamic. It’s a great way to explore something that can feel quite taboo.

For sapphics who’ve ever been made to feel that their sexuality is “wrong”, and who’ve had that little devil on one shoulder saying bad things, but also the angel on the other side encouraging you, this idea is extra meaningful!  

Vampire and human

This supernatural being has always resonated with the queer community. Not just because there have been many female vampires that we’ve fancied on our screens, but also because they stand as a symbol for having needs they can’t show openly. So, what works better than dressing up as a vampire and a human having a love affair?

Embrace the forbidden. Meet up with each other when no one else is around and embrace that intense passion between you.

Nurse and doctor

Yes, it’s a cliché, but there’s a reason for it – because it’s hot! 

The workplace romance scenario works well here, but you can add some nuance to it. For example, you’re going through a very hectic shift and need a reliever, or you come out from a tough surgery that was successful, which you need to celebrate together, so you sneak into the supply room.

Your favourite superhero and villain

One of you dresses as a superhero you really like, and the other one as a cool and hot villain, and then you meet up for a big duel. Just for it! It’ll end with you getting attracted to each other. And bonus points if the villain and superhero are from the same world.
